大数据开发与数据采集,智能时代的关键

云云软件开发2025-09-27阅读(601)
大数据开发和数据采集是推动智能时代的关键力量。通过高效的数据采集技术,我们能够从海量信息中提取有价值的信息,为决策提供有力支持。大数据分析技术的应用使得我们可以更深入地理解数据的内在规律和趋势,从而更好地服务于各行各业的发展需求。这些技术的结合不仅提高了工作效率,还推动了科技创新和社会进步。大数据开发和数据采集被视为开启智能时代的金钥匙,具有深远的影响力和广阔的应用前景。

大数据开发与数据采集,智能时代的关键

一、数据采集:大数据开发的基石

1、数据采集的定义与重要性

- 数据采集是指通过各种手段收集原始数据的过程,这些数据可以是结构化的数据库记录,也可以是非结构化的文本、图片、视频等,数据的采集是大数据开发的起点,没有足够的数据作为基础,后续的分析和处理将无从谈起。

2、数据采集的主要方法

网络爬虫(Web Crawling): 通过编写程序自动从互联网上抓取网页数据,包括文字、图片、视频等内容。

传感器数据采集: 利用各种传感器设备收集环境、物理量等信息,如温度、湿度、压力等。

社交媒体数据采集: 从社交媒体平台上获取用户生成的内容,如微博、微信、抖音等。

日志文件采集: 收集服务器、应用程序等的运行日志,用于监控和分析系统性能。

3、数据采集面临的挑战

隐私问题: 在采集过程中,如何保护个人隐私和数据安全成为一大难题。

数据质量: 采集到的数据可能存在噪声、缺失值等问题,需要经过清洗和预处理才能使用。

法律合规性: 需要遵守相关法律法规,确保数据的合法性和合规性。

4、提高数据采集效率的方法

自动化工具的使用: 利用先进的自动化工具可以提高数据采集的效率和准确性。

分布式架构的设计: 采用分布式数据处理框架,如Hadoop、Spark等,可以更好地应对大规模数据的采集和处理需求。

实时流式处理: 对于实时性要求高的场景,可以使用流式计算框架进行数据的实时采集和处理。

二、大数据开发:挖掘价值的核心环节

1、数据分析与挖掘

- 大数据分析主要包括描述性分析、预测分析和诊断性分析三种类型:

描述性分析: 描述过去发生的事情,帮助理解历史数据。

预测分析: 基于历史数据进行未来趋势的预测。

诊断性分析: 分析原因,找出问题的根源。

2、机器学习与深度学习技术的应用

机器学习算法: 用于分类、聚类、回归等任务,帮助发现数据中的模式和关系。

深度学习技术: 模仿人脑神经网络的结构,实现更高级的数据分析和模式识别。

3、可视化与报告

- 将分析结果以图表、仪表板等形式展示出来,使决策者更容易理解和采取行动。

4、大数据开发的应用场景

商业智能: 企业通过大数据分析优化运营、制定营销策略等。

医疗健康: 利用患者数据预测疾病风险、个性化治疗方案等。

金融行业: 进行风险评估、欺诈检测、投资建议等。

交通管理: 监控交通流量、预测拥堵情况、优化路线规划等。

5、大数据开发的挑战

数据多样性: 不同来源、不同格式的数据增加了处理的难度。

实时性要求高: 许多应用场景对数据处理的速度有较高要求。

成本控制: 大规模的数据存储和处理需要大量的硬件资源和技术投入。

6、应对挑战的策略

采用开源技术和云服务: 利用成本低廉的开源解决方案和云计算服务来降低成本。

建立数据治理体系: 制定明确的数据管理和质量控制流程,保证数据的质量和安全。

培养专业人才: 引进或培训具备大数据处理能力的技术人员。

三、展望未来:大数据技术与数据采集的发展趋势

1、物联网(IoT)与大数据的结合

- 物联网设备的普及使得数据采集更加广泛和深入,为大数据分析提供了更多的数据源。

2、区块链技术在数据安全和共享中的应用

- 区块链技术可以帮助解决数据共享过程中的信任问题和安全性问题。

3、人工智能(AI)驱动的自动化数据采集

- 利用AI技术自动识别和筛选有用的数据,减少人工干预,提高效率。

4、跨学科合作与创新

- 数据科学与其他学科的交叉融合,如生物医学、心理学等领域的大数据分析,将带来更多创新成果。

5、政策法规的完善

- 政府和相关机构需要出台更加完善的法律法规,保障公民隐私和数据安全的同时促进大数据产业的发展。

大数据开发和数据采集是当前信息化时代的重要课题之一,随着技术的不断进步和应用领域的拓展,我们有理由相信大数据将为人类社会带来更多惊喜和价值。

热门标签: #大数据分析   #数据处理技术